Transaction 6430aef3dd36087133d06756f1f95c623c9380626c76191d2ec8df05cbbf18e2

1 Input
2 Outputs
  • 6430aef3dd36087133d06756f1f95c623c9380626c76191d2ec8df05cbbf18e2:0
  • value  4317670441
    address  2Mu7RNtTSdnonxsQBKyRTso7HYs2PruSNas
  • 6430aef3dd36087133d06756f1f95c623c9380626c76191d2ec8df05cbbf18e2:1
  • value  2811923
    address  2MtWw7FQtz2QMoNMFizCFo5Ww15BuxUJwpg